ABSTRACT

Objective:To study the effect of flavonoids extracts from semen Astragali complanati (FAC) on the growth of hepatocellular H22 cells and elucidate its action mechanism. Methods:The mouse model bearing H22 tumor cells was established. The effects of FAC on the growth of xenografted H22 tumor, the immune organ, survival time, phagocytic function of macrophages, and lymphocyte transformation in tumor-bearing mice were observed. Results:The growth of H22 transplanted tumor was significantly inhibited by FAC at high, middle and low doses,compared with normal control group (P0.05). FAC markedly elongated the survival time of tumor-bearing mice. The high, middle and low doses of FAC elongated the survival time of tumor-bearing mice by 64.9%, 56.7% and 28.1%, which were significantly different with control group (P<0.01). The high, middle and low doses of FAC greatly increased the thymus index and spleen index of tumor-bearing mice (P<0.05, vs control) and elevated the phagocytic function of macrophages and lymphocyte transformation capability (P<0.01, vs control). The effect of CTX on immune function of tumor-bearing mice was opposite with FAC. The difference between CTX group and control group was significant (P<0.01). Conclusion: FAC inhibits the growth of H22 hepatoma, elongates the survival time, and elevates the non-specific immune function of tumor-bearing mice, indicating that FAC maybe exert its anti-tumor effect via regulating immune function of tumor-bearing mice.

ABSTRACT

Objective By observing the effect of Xiaoyuhuatan decoction on insulin resistance in rar with nonalchoholic fatty liver,the author made a reasearch into this herb'S machanism on cambating on nonalchoholic fatty liver.Methods The insulin resistance rat model was fed by high fat forage and Dongbaogantai control group was set up for the sake of comparion.We determined the contents of total cholesterol(TC),triglyceride(TG),free fatty acid(FFA),fasting plasma glucose(FBG),fasting serum insulin(INS)in serum and the contents of TC,TG of liver tissue homogenate of each group,and the degree of hepatocytic steatosis.Results Xiaoyuhuatan decoction could obviously decrease the index of insulin resistance and improve insulin insensitive index.Lipid in blood serum and hepatic tissues were significantly decreased,liver fat cell denaturation was improved.Conclusion The thrapentic eftect of Xiaoyuhuatan Decoction on fatty liver is probably contribute tO this herb's mechanism of improving insulin resistance and increasing insulin insensitive.

ABSTRACT

OBJECTIVE:To study the effect of flavonoids of Astragalus complanatus(FAC) on D-galactose-induced sub-acute aging in mice. METHODS:The subacute aging mice model were established with the use of D-galactose,and the effect of FAC on the associated indexes in model mice such as enzymes,immune organ indexes,hypoxia tolerance time,swimming time under hypoxic condition etc were recorded. RESULTS:FAC treatment significantly up-regulated the activity of SOD,down-regulated MDA content,markedly increased the spleen index and thymus index,prolonged the surviving and swimming time markedly under anoxia condition. CONCLUSION:FAC has anti-aging effect and it can enhance mice's abil-ity against hypoxia and fatigue,which is probably associated to the enhancement of the nonspecific immunity in mice.

ABSTRACT

AIM: To observe the effect of Xiaoyu Huatan Decoction on the nonalchoholic fatty liver tissue peroxisome preliferator-activated receptor?(PPAR?) expression. METHODS: The nonalchoholic fatty liver disease rat model was fed by high fat forage and the rats were divided into five groups: normal control group,model control group,high-dose of Xiaoyu Huatan Decoction group,low-dose of Xiaoyu Huatan Decoction group,Dongbao Gantai control group.Total RNA of liver was extracted,and the expression of PPAR?mRNA was analyzed by semi-quantitative RT-PCR method.We determined the contents of total cholesterol(TC),triglyceride(TG),free ratty acid(FFA) in serum and the TC,TG in liver tissue homogenate of each group,and the degree of hepatocytic steatosis. RESULTS: Expression of liver tissue PPAR? mRNA in the model group decreased significantly,lipid in blood serum and hepatic tissues increased significantly,liver fat cell greatly denaturalized.After the intervention of medicine,expression of liver tissue PPAR? mRNA of each treatment group increased significantly,lipid in blood serum and hepatic tissues decreased significantly,liver fat cell denaturation was improved. CONCLUSION: Xiaoyu Huatan Decoction can increase the expression of liver tissue PPAR?mRNA of rats,It is likely to be one of the important mechanism for treating fatty liver.
